Hero MotoCorp , the world's largest manufacturer of motorcycles and scooters, has announced its financial results for the first quarter, revealing a mixed performance with a slight decline in revenue but a marginal increase in profit.

Financial Highlights

For the quarter ended June 30, Hero MotoCorp reported:

Metric Q1 Result Q1 Previous Year
Revenue from operations ₹9,579.00 crore ₹10,143.73 crore
Net profit ₹1,126.00 crore ₹1,123.00 crore
EBITDA ₹1,382.00 crore ₹1,460.00 crore
EBITDA margin 14.42% 14.39%

The company's consolidated revenue stood at ₹9,728.00 crore, while consolidated profit after tax (PAT) reached ₹1,706.00 crore, a significant jump from ₹1,032.00 crore in the previous year. This substantial increase in consolidated profit includes a one-time gain of ₹722.00 crore due to the dilution of the company's share in associates following a public issue and private placement.

Operational Performance

Hero MotoCorp sold 13.67 lakh units of motorcycles and scooters during the quarter. The company implemented a temporary production pause as part of its planned operational strategy, which impacted the overall dispatch volumes for the quarter but has since normalized.

Product and Market Developments

During the quarter, Hero MotoCorp strengthened its product positioning through portfolio enhancements:

  • In the 125cc scooter segment, the Destini 125 and Xoom 125 led the charge.
  • The HF Deluxe portfolio in the 100cc motorcycle segment was expanded with the launch of the HF Deluxe Pro.
  • The company's electric mobility business under the VIDA brand continued to see steady momentum.

Global business operations outperformed industry trends, driven by growth in key international markets and an expanding portfolio across both premium and commuter motorcycles.

Electric Mobility and Innovation

Hero MotoCorp has made significant strides in the electric vehicle (EV) segment:

  • VIDA introduced a subscription-based Battery-as-a-Service (BaaS) model.
  • A new product, the EVOOTER VX2, was launched.
  • A high-impact television and digital campaign – 'Charging Simple Hai' – was unveiled during the Indian Premier League (IPL) season, highlighting VIDA's removable battery technology.

Global Expansion and Brand Initiatives

The company announced the launch of four new products in Sri Lanka in partnership with its distributor, Abans Auto:

  • Xoom 110 scooter
  • Hunk 160R 4V motorcycle
  • Xtreme 125R motorcycle
  • HF Deluxe motorcycle

Hero MotoCorp also expanded its premium retail network, inaugurating the first Hero Premia Stores in Murshidabad, Nashik, and Muzaffarpur, with a fourth in Bangalore, marking 100 such outlets across India.

Management Commentary

Vivek Anand, Chief Financial Officer of Hero MotoCorp, commented on the performance: "Our profitability and margins remained resilient, supported by strong demand for our entry & deluxe motorcycles and 125cc scooter segments. We are witnessing good traction in our electric mobility business (VIDA), and global operations also remained ahead of industry, reflecting the strength of our brand in international markets. With favorable customer sentiment, upcoming festive season, and a robust pipeline of new product launches, we are confident of sustaining and driving growth in the coming quarters."

Hero MotoCorp , India's leading two-wheeler manufacturer, is anticipated to report a downturn in its financial performance for the recent quarter, according to brokerage estimates. The company is expected to face headwinds in both revenue and profitability, reflecting challenges in the two-wheeler market.

Revenue and Profit Projections

Analysts project a 6% year-on-year decline in revenue for Hero MotoCorp, accompanied by an estimated 5% drop in net profit. These forecasts paint a picture of a challenging quarter for the automotive giant.

Volume Declines and Production Challenges

The company's performance is primarily affected by a significant decrease in sales volume:

  • Volume decline: 11-12%
  • Total units sold: Approximately 1.37 million

This substantial reduction in sales is attributed to two main factors:

  1. Production challenges faced by the company in April
  2. Persistent weakness in demand for the entry-level 110cc motorcycle segment

Realizations and Product Mix

Despite the volume decline, Hero MotoCorp is expected to see some positive trends in its product mix and pricing:

  • Realizations are projected to increase by 7-10%
  • Factors contributing to higher realizations include:
    • A richer product mix
    • Implementation of price hikes
    • Increased contribution from spare parts and exports

However, these improvements in realization are not anticipated to fully offset the impact of the volume decline.

EBITDA Margin Pressure

Brokerages forecast a contraction in Hero MotoCorp's EBITDA (Earnings Before Interest, Taxes, Depreciation, and Amortization) margins:

  • Expected EBITDA margin range: 13.80% to 14.10%
  • Projected contraction: 26 to 60 basis points

The pressure on margins is attributed to several factors:

  • Weak sales of Internal Combustion Engine (ICE) vehicles
  • Higher contribution from the Electric Vehicle (EV) segment
  • Expenses related to new product launches
  • Lower operational scale

Key Focus Areas

Investors and analysts will be closely watching for management commentary on several crucial aspects:

  1. Outlook for rural demand
  2. Prospects for the entry-level segment
  3. Updates on Hero MotoCorp's EV roadmap and strategy

As Hero MotoCorp navigates through these challenges, the company's ability to adapt to changing market dynamics and its progress in the evolving EV space will be critical factors to watch in the coming quarters.
